Transaction 8656a8b332931ea7d53796f343fbc98b9f041286ce19a2ee44bfc23482868c49
1 Input
1 Output
-
8656a8b332931ea7d53796f343fbc98b9f041286ce19a2ee44bfc23482868c49:0
- value
- 10552820
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 541c96931b31cfda0785745ac43f355d4858786d OP_EQUAL
- address
- 39MkvzufA65peNiTLbTe9HEonX7XMGxEEu